REPORT: Ealing Jades 21 – 5 Hammersmith & Fulham

The Ealing Jades continue gaining momentum this season with a 21-5 win over Hammersmith & Fulham on Sunday, 6th December.

Playing for once in the sunshine on home pitch, the Jades opened their account with a brilliant try by blindside demon Hazel Griffiths.  Within another 10 minutes, captain Liz Garvey crossed again, after the Jades authoritatively marched up the field toward the try line.   Both tries were expertly converted by our stand-in fly half Tash Holmes.

Hammemsith fought back probing runs that resulted in a try for themsevles, bringing the game to 14 – 5 with only 25 mins gone. There was truly no lack of excitement in this game!

The remainder of the first half was a hard-fought battle, with quality scrums and rucks from both sides. The Jades first pod in the line-out proved to be a thorn in the opposition’s side, with Hazel Griffiths disrupting many a Hammersmith throw-in, and scrappy hooker Sharon Braddish scrambing to take advantage of the Hazel’s good work.

The first half ended with another Jades try, this time outside centre Tania Oddy grabbing the ball out of the heavens for a quick dash over the line. Welcome back, Tania! We missed your go-forward play. 

The second half was a game of territory, with some great tactical kicking out of hand by Tash and Alexia Skipper keeping Hammersmith firmly moored in their half.  The Jades forward continued their hard work, with wonderful pick-and-go moves repeatedly from Sharon Braddish, Lindsay Irving and our great 8, Nikky Dent.

No more scores were to be had in the second half, although Hammersmith pushed deep into the Jades 22 in the dying minutes of the game. Some good scrambling kept the opposition at bay, and Tash Holmes hoofed the ball out of play to end the game in a much cherished home win!
